What is PVC leather material?

PVC leather (also known as polyvinyl chloride leather or ethylene leather) is a synthetic, plastic-based material that mimics the appearance and feel of genuine leather. It is to apply polyvinyl chloride (PVC) and plasticizers on a polyester or cotton fabric base, and then imprint a texture similar to leather. Due to its low cost, good durability and versatility, it is widely used as a substitute for genuine leather.

How to identify PVC leather?

Appearance: Perfect, uniform texture.

Feel: Like plastic, it feels very cold (genuine leather feels very warm).

Smell: Chemical or plastic smell (genuine leather has a natural musk smell).

The advantages and disadvantages of PVC leather

The advantages of PVC leather

Economical: PVC leather is usually more affordable and cheaper than genuine leather, and it is an alternative to genuine leather.

Moral considerations: As PVC leather is synthetic and does not involve the use of animal leather, it appeals to those who prefer vegetarian products.

Waterproof: Resistant to stains and moisture (easy to wipe clean), as moisture does not penetrate the material, it is more moisture-proof than genuine leather.

Customizable appearance: No natural defects, can be made in various thicknesses, colors, textures, finishes or prints.

Low maintenance: Unlike genuine leather, it doesn’t require much care. It can be easily cleaned with just a damp cloth.

Customizable: Various colors, textures and finishes can be produced.

Durability: PVC leather has a high degree of wear resistance, abrasion resistance and tear resistance, making it suitable for high-flow applications.

 

The disadvantages of PVC leather

Short lifespan: Although durable, the lifespan of PVC leather may not be as long as that of genuine leather, especially when it is frequently used or exposed to sunlight.

Non-breathable: The breathability of PVC leather is inferior to that of genuine leather. It absorbs heat and sweat, which can cause discomfort in hot or humid conditions.

Environmental impact: Made from petroleum, PVC is difficult to recycle, non-biodegradable, and sheds microplastics. It usually contains phthalates, which are harmful to the environment and pose potential risks to human health.

Plastic feel: It is less flexible than PU leather or genuine leather, appears harder and has lower softness (without patina).

PU leather VS. PVC leather

Both PU leather and PVC leather are artificial and not derived from animal skins. PU leather is 100% PU leather and also a kind of non-environmentally friendly artificial leather. PU leather and PVC leather are two common types of synthetic (artificial) leather, which differ in material composition, physical properties, production costs, manufacturing processes, environmental impacts and applications.

Does pvc leather peel?

Yes, PVC leather will eventually peel off because over time, the coating may become brittle, leading to peeling or flaking, especially with frequent use or poor maintenance. However, you can slow down this process through proper care. If you want more durable artificial leather, choose eco-friendly alternatives (cactus skin, mushroom skin).

Why does PVC leather peel off?

Plastic degradation

PVC coating is a rigid plastic. Over time, due to heat, friction or low temperatures, or exposure to sunlight, it becomes brittle, leading to cracks and peeling.

Low quality

Cheap PVC leather usually does not bond well to the fabric base (polyester/cotton) and is prone to separate from the plastic top layer.

Evaporation of plasticizer

PVC contains softening chemicals (phthalates), which will evaporate over time, making the material hard and prone to peeling.

Lack of maintenance or improper cleaning

Although the maintenance cost is low, dirt accumulation or irritating cleaning chemicals can cause the surface to deteriorate.

Bend

Repeated bending will weaken the top layer, especially for low-grade PVC.

Temperature and humidity

Extreme temperatures or high humidity can affect the stability of PVC leather, making it more prone to peeling.

Friction and wear

Frequent use or friction on rough surfaces can wear out the PVC coating, causing it to peel off.

 

How long will it take to peel off?

Low-end PVC: begins to peel off within 1-2 years (for example, fast fashion bags, cheap car seats).

High-end PVC: With care, it can last for 3 to 5 years (thicker coating, better backing).

 

How to prevent peeling?

Avoid extreme temperatures:

Please avoid direct sunlight (which can cause cracking) and low temperatures (which can make PVC brittle).

Gentle cleaning

Wipe with a damp cloth – Do not use irritating chemicals that can decompose plastic (alcohol, bleach).

Condition:

Use silicon-based hair conditioner to maintain surface flexibility.

Reduce friction

Don’t fill the bag with things and don’t rub the rough surface either.


How long does PVC leather last?

It can usually be used for 2 to 5 years, and high-quality PVC leather can last up to 6 years or even longer. The service life of PVC leather depends on its quality, usage and care.

 

The average lifespan of PVC leather of different qualities

Poor-quality PVC (for example, fast fashion bags, cheap furniture) : 1-3 years

Due to the thin coating and weak fabric backing, it is prone to peeling/cracking.

Mid-range PVC (such as car seats and budget interiors) : 3-5 years

Thicker PVC layers last longer, but eventually they will harden and fall off.

High-end PVC (rare, with reinforced backing) : 5-8 years

It is used in commercial environments (such as hospital furniture) with minimal wear and tear.

What causes PVC leather to deteriorate?

Frequent use: Items used daily may show signs of aging (cracking, fading) within 3 to 5 years, as frequent use can rub against surfaces (such as shoes and bags) and wear down plastic coatings.

Sunlight/Heat: Prolonged exposure to ultraviolet rays and extreme high temperatures can accelerate aging and shorten lifespan to 3-5 years, as ultraviolet rays and high temperatures can cause cracking (common in car interiors).

Cold weather: It makes PVC brittle, accelerates cracking and peeling, and leads to cracks.

Moisture: Although PVC is waterproof, prolonged exposure to moisture may damage its durability. Trapped moisture can cause the adhesive between PVC and the fabric base to loosen.

 

How to extend its lifespan?

Avoid direct sunlight: You can use UV protection spray, which may extend the service life to 10 to 15 years.

Gentle cleaning: Clean regularly with a mild method (avoid using irritating chemicals), and wipe with a damp cloth when cleaning. Avoid using alcohol or abrasive cleaners.

Occasional situation: Silicone-based hair conditioner can reduce hardness.

Proper storage: Keep the items in a cool and dry place (avoid using plastic LIDS as they absorb moisture).


Is PVC leather safe?

PVC leather used in daily life is safe. In common consumer goods such as furniture, bags and clothing, PVC leather is relatively safe. However, depending on its ingredients and usage methods, it may still have potential health and environmental problems.

What are the potential risks?

Phthalates: There may be some phthalates in cheaper PVC leather, which may affect human health.

Plastic smell: New PVC leather may release a strong plastic smell, which may cause headaches or nausea in confined Spaces.

Plastic microbeads: During use, when worn or washed, tiny plastic particles will fall off, polluting water and the food chain.


FAQs of PVC leather:

Is PVC leather durable?

PVC leather has strong durability and is of medium durability. It has advantages such as wear resistance and water resistance, and can usually be used for 2 to 5 years.

 

Is PVC leather real leather?

PVC leather is not genuine leather but a synthetic leather made of polyvinyl chloride resin, which belongs to artificial synthetic materials and is not extracted from animal skins like genuine leather.

 

Is PVC leather vegan?

Yes, PVC leather is usually regarded as a vegetarian. Vegan leather refers to leather substitutes that do not contain any animal-derived components. PVC leather does not contain any animal components, so it is vegan leather.

 

Is PVC leather toxic?

Yes, due to the chemicals used in the production process of PVC leather and the possible emission of harmful waste gas during daily use, PVC leather may be toxic.
